Communities should not be afraid of other communities as it is the initial phase of Sanghiyata‏

Chiranjeevee Pokhrel for DC Nepal, November 23, 2015 – Nepali Congress, in a Functionaries’ Meeting Program at Banke, has decided to make some necessary changes in the newly released Bill ‘Constitution of Nepal 2072’. Meeting has accepted that it is the first time in Nepal to materialize the concept of Sanghiyata, so communities are being afraid of other communities. NC leader Sher Bahadur Deuwa says, “Sanghiyata itself is a very good achievement. Set a commission and talk to them all.” He questioned why the communities are not being called for the talk As this is the beginning phase of Sanghyata, people are afraid of many other communities. One community should not get afraid of another community according to Deuwa. Talk to all the communities. Constitution has allowed settling the case regarding simankan (area demarcation) by forming the concerned commission. Many required but unaddressed points can be addressed by talk and then amendment in the Bill according to Deuwa. He even expressed his view that the Madhesh-centric parties should immediately stop the movement. “Sitting in das-gazza (boarder), just for internal movement, is against International Law; also striking schools, stopping medicines in transit are the symptoms of climax of inhumanity.” said the meeting.
